Begining very soon, players of Star Trek Online will have the opportunity to fly any Tier 6 Starship that they own, regardless of their characters’ levels!Pursuit of this feature began as an experiment with the Prototype Walker, and was later refined over the course of multiple subsequent ship releases, including the Mirror Universe Engle, Shran and M’Chla Pilot Starships, T’Pau Scout Ship, and Styx Terran Dreadnought, among others. With so many successfully-released starships now available to players, this experiment has solidified into a feature we are excited to pursue for all existing Tier 6 Starships, as well as all new ones going forward. We’ve seen a great deal of excitement and appreciation from players over removing the level restrictions on the aforementioned ships, along with the scaling mechanics represented in those ships. The impact these prototypes have had on the game has been overall positive from our perspective as developers, as well.Removing level restrictions on so many premium starships allows us to eliminate a barrier that was keeping many players from immediately being able to fly and appreciate the ships they had won or purchased, whether that was from the C-Store, a Lock Box, or from the Exchange.
